With 11 forwards, 6 defensemen, and 1 goalie under contract for next year we have $7.3 million in cap space this summer. He was asking for at least that much last offseason before he put up 85 points. If we wanted to sign him, we'd have to move multiple other pieces to make it work with little to no cap coming back and no money retained. We'd then be in a bind next year with little money coming off the books, more dead money from the buyouts and Boldy needing a significant raise coming off his ELC.
The Parise and Suter contracts are what's killing us. It would have been worse if we kept them, but not by much. We have $12.74 million in dead money this upcoming season and $14.74 million for each of the next 2 years after that. If we had that money free, we could easily keep him, but we don't so we pretty much have to move him.
